    Huawei Launches AI-Powered Resilient Network Integration Solution at GITEX Global 2025

    Dubai, United Arab Emirates — Huawei has officially unveiled its AI-Powered Resilient Network Integration Solution at GITEX Global 2025, redefining the boundaries of digital infrastructure and connectivity through AI-native resilience, autonomous optimization, and end-to-end intelligence.

    The announcement marks a pivotal milestone in Huawei’s global mission to build networks that think, learn, and evolve — networks capable of adapting in real time to the demands of an AI-driven world.

    Huawei’s latest innovation combines AI-driven architecture, predictive analytics, and self-healing orchestration into a single, unified framework, empowering governments, telecom operators, and enterprises to achieve zero downtime, maximum performance, and trusted digital sovereignty.


    ⚙️ The Next Evolution: AI + Resilience + Integration

    The newly launched Resilient Network Integration Solution is engineered to transform traditional networks into living digital ecosystems — systems that sense, decide, and act autonomously.

    🔹 Core Capabilities

    1. AI-Driven Network Intelligence
      • A centralized “AI Brain” analyzes millions of data points per second, enabling real-time decision-making for performance, routing, and traffic optimization.
      • Integrates Huawei’s Xinghe Intelligent Network architecture, uniting AI with connectivity to ensure self-evolving system intelligence.
    2. Predictive Resilience & Self-Healing
      • The system predicts potential network faults up to 30 minutes before occurrence using anomaly detection models.
      • Automatically reroutes traffic, recalibrates bandwidth, and initiates system recovery — all without human intervention.
    3. Zero-Packet-Loss Performance
      • Guarantees uninterrupted connectivity across distributed, multi-cloud, and hybrid environments — essential for latency-sensitive workloads such as AI inference, IoT, and mission-critical operations.
    4. Cross-Domain Integration Layer
      • Seamlessly connects campus, data center, WAN, and cloud networks into one synchronized ecosystem.
      • Provides enterprises with full visibility and unified orchestration across all domains.
    5. AI Security Fabric
      • Employs an intelligent security engine with real-time behavioral analytics, deep threat correlation, and AI vs AI defense modeling to protect digital assets across sectors.

    🧠 Reimagining Network Intelligence

    Huawei’s solution introduces a paradigm shift: from managed networks to self-managed ecosystems.

    AI as the Network’s Central Nervous System

    • The system’s autonomous control layer acts as the network’s cognitive brain, dynamically analyzing topology, workload, and security context.
    • With reinforcement learning algorithms, the platform continuously improves its decision logic — ensuring networks become smarter over time.

    Data-Driven Architecture for Enterprise Agility

    • Supports real-time analytics pipelines capable of processing petabyte-scale telemetry data from routers, switches, and edge nodes.
    • Provides AI-assisted troubleshooting — cutting mean-time-to-repair (MTTR) by up to 70%, while improving uptime and service quality.

    🔒 AI Trust, Security & Governance

    Huawei emphasized that its AI integration approach prioritizes security, explainability, and compliance.

    • Zero-Trust Security Model: Continuous verification of every connection and transaction.
    • Explainable AI Framework: Every AI-driven action — from fault correction to routing — is logged and auditable.
    • Federated Learning Architecture: Enables knowledge-sharing across distributed nodes while protecting sensitive enterprise data.
    • Sovereign Cloud Deployment Options: Ensures national data compliance for governments and regulated industries.

    📈 Roadmap & Expansion Strategy

    Huawei outlined a three-phase rollout plan for the AI-Powered Resilient Network Integration Solution:

    1. Phase 1 (Q4 2025): Pilot projects with telecom operators and government entities in the UAE, Saudi Arabia, and Qatar.
    2. Phase 2 (2026): Full commercial deployment across enterprise markets, including finance, energy, and logistics.
    3. Phase 3 (2027+): Global integration with Huawei’s Xinghe Intelligent Network and CloudFabric 4.0 for cross-border connectivity and global interoperability.

    Huawei will also open a Regional AI Network Innovation Center in Dubai — a hub dedicated to R&D, testing, and talent training in collaboration with local universities and public sector partners.
